    Programa de rehabilitación pulmonar en pacientes en aislamiento hospitalario con covid-19
    (Universdidad Técnica de Ambato/Facultad de Ciencias de la Salud/Centro de posgrados, 2022-02-01) Jordán Lescano, Cristina Elizabeth Lcda., Ft.; Ortiz Villalba, Paola Gabriela Lcda. Ft. Mg.
    Coronavirus disease 2019 (COVID-19) caused by the SARS CoV-2 virus is characterized by causing lung damage and multisystem failures. Several of the infected people required in-hospital care and pulmonary rehabilitation, which was of great importance in the acute stage to prevent future deterioration and dysfunctions in the patient, the primary objectives of the rehabilitation program are: to improve dyspnea, fatigue, severe muscle weakness, in order to restore functional independence. For this, it was necessary to search by means of a review of scientific information. Based on these investigations, a pulmonary rehabilitation program was designed in patients in hospital isolation with covid -19, which was reviewed and validated by 5 experts on the subject. carried out a satisfaction questionnaire to 12 health professionals from the physiotherapy area of the Ambato General Teaching Hospital. The validation of the program was carried out through the judgment of experts and the content validation calculation of 15 items, a CVCi greater than 0.90 was obtained in 14 items; excellent agreement between experts, in a single item CVCi 0.88; good concordance between experts, at a general CVCt level was 0.95, indicating an excellent level of concordance between experts and allowed the socialization of the program. Regarding the level of satisfaction of the 12 professionals, it scores between 4 and 5 corresponding to partially and totally satisfied. In this way, it can be indicated that the program can be used in daily practice.

    Fisioterapia respiratoria en la recuperación de pacientes post covid-19
    (Universdidad Técnica de Ambato/Facultad de Ciencias de la Salud/Centro de posgrados, 2022-02-01) Bustos Saltos, Lorena Alexandra Lcda. Ft.; Espín Pastor, Victoria Estefanía Lcda. Ft.Mg
    Despite the fact that most cases with Covid-19 are mild, a considerable percentage develop severe infections; Of these, 75% will have a long hospitalization and the rest will have to enter intensive care. Therefore, the prevalence of complications associated with bedridden factors and the prone posture that the patient with Covid-19 must maintain is high; thus they develop respiratory symptoms, fatigue, functional limitations, among others; being indispensable to recover the respiratory condition, the functionality and to reinsert the patient to his habituality. The objective of the study was to establish a respiratory physiotherapy program in the recovery of post-covid-19 patients; Through a search for scientific information in high-impact databases, to structure a plan, the plan was subsequently validated under the judgment of experts and finally the plan was shared with interested health professionals. The results of 50 articles obtained and a total of 5 selected articles, after applying an algorithm for selection: 5 bibliographic reviews, 1 relational descriptive study, 1 convenience sampling study, 1 case studies, 1 controlled trial, 1 cross-sectional study; The program was structured with a duration of 6 and 8 weeks after hospital discharge, with an initial frequency of 3 to 5 times a week and progresses to 5 to 7 times a week, the duration of the session is initially 20 to 30 minutes and progresses to 30 to 45 minutes and the repetitions of the exercises at the beginning 1 to 2 sets of 10 repetitions per exercise that progresses to 3 to 5 sets of 10 repetitions per exercise; It was validated by the criteria of 5 experts, with a concordance of 0.95 CVCt; When the program was socialized, the level of satisfaction of the professionals was partially satisfactory and totally satisfactory. Therefore, it can be concluded that the respiratory physiotherapy program in the recovery of the post Covid-19 patient is a reproducible and applicable instrument in the practice of physiotherapy.

    Impacto de la fisioterapia respiratoria en el manejo intrahospitalario de pacientes COVID-19 atendidos en el Hospital General Docente Ambato
    (Universdidad Técnica de Ambato/Facultad de Ciencias de la Salud/Centro de posgrados, 2022-02-01) Santamaría Santana, Gabriela Alexandra Lcda.; Espín Pastor, Victoria Estefanía Lcda. Mg
    COVID-19 is a disease that produces several respiratory complications and sequelae associated with this virus, in such a way that the patient presents complications at the muscular level, respiratory functional capacity and quality of life. Therefore, the objective of this research is to identify the impact of respiratory physiotherapy on the in-hospital management of patients COVID-19 treated at the Ambato General Teaching Hospital. The type of research was descriptive and observational, so observation cards were used where the information was collected, with a qualitativequantitative approach since the data obtained were represented in numerical and descriptive form, the intervention data through the quantitative analysis were the statistical data of the COVID-19 patients treated in the isolation area of the Ambato Regional Teaching Hospital, and the descriptive data without manipulating the independent variable to obtain relevant information to identify the impact of respiratory physiotherapy on the in-hospital management of COVID-19 patients. analyze the results the probability that a patient who has received respiratory physiotherapy techniques has a successful recovery from COVID-19 and survives increases by 8.65% compared to people who have not been applied any kind of therapy. Therefore, it is concluded that indeed the application of physiotherapy has a positive effect on the recovery of patients admitted with COVID-19.
